BEST neighborhood in Chicago. This is the 1st real neighborhood west of all the high-rises, walking distance to restaurants, shops and the blue line. Unit is on the 2nd floor of a 2 unit building. The first floor is also used as an Airbnb. High quality memory foam mattress, 1000tc sheets and duvets, IN UNIT laundry, kuerig coffeemaker, microwave, stove, fridge and fully stocked kitchen. Front bedroom has a FULL SIZE bunk bed with a trundle and the back bedroom has a QUEEN size bed. Sleeps up to 6 people but really a perfect size for 4. Plenty of FREE street parking too!
Blue line is walking distance along with many bus lines. It is also very affordable to take an Uber to many sites. There is a divvy bike station right next to the Starbucks two blocks away. •Magnificent Mile 3 miles •Water Tower 2 miles •United Center 3.4 miles •Willis (Sears) Tower 3.6 miles •Soldier Field 7 miles •Wicker Park Neighborhood <1 mile •Logan Sq. Neighborhood 3 miles You really are in a strategically well placed neighborhood if you stay here... And parking is FREE.
This is NOT a corporate owned unit. I have owned the building for over 17 years and I have been a part of the neighborhood for over 25 years. I currently live in Logan Square so I can pop over if you need ANYTHING. Please don't hesitate to call or text me if there is anything I can do or bring you to make your stay more comfortable. ;-)
